What I Consider Before Buying Decor
Before I choose anything, I think about the overall style of my kitchen. I ask myself whether my kitchen feels modern, farmhouse, traditional, or minimal. I also look at the height of the cabinets, the color of the walls, and how much natural light the room gets. These details help me pick decor that looks intentional instead of cluttered.
Best Types of Decor I Look For
When I shop for top-of-cabinet decor, I usually focus on a few reliable options:
- Greenery and faux plants: I like these because they add life and softness.
- Decorative baskets: I use them when I want a cozy and practical look.
- Ceramic vases or jars: These work well when I want a clean, stylish feel.
- Framed art or signs: I choose these when I want more personality.
- Cookbooks: I like stacking them for a lived-in, homey touch.
- Seasonal decor: I use this when I want an easy way to refresh the kitchen.
How I Choose the Right Size
Size matters a lot in this space. I avoid pieces that are too small because they can look lost above tall cabinets. I also stay away from items that are too large and overpower the kitchen. In my experience, medium to large decor works best, especially when grouped in sets of two or three. I like to vary the height so the display feels balanced.
Materials I Prefer
I pay attention to materials because kitchen decor should be both attractive and easy to maintain. I usually prefer items made from wood, ceramic, metal, wicker, or high-quality faux greenery. These materials tend to hold up well and fit many design styles. If I want a softer look, I choose woven or natural textures. If I want a cleaner style, I go with glass, metal, or smooth ceramics.
How I Match Decor to My Kitchen Style
I always try to make the decor feel like part of the kitchen rather than an afterthought. For a farmhouse kitchen, I might use baskets, greenery, and rustic signs. For a modern kitchen, I lean toward simple vases, neutral colors, and clean lines. If my kitchen feels traditional, I choose classic accents like jars, artwork, or elegant containers. Matching the decor to the room keeps everything looking cohesive.
What I Avoid When Decorating Above Cabinets
I try not to overcrowd the space. Too many objects can make the kitchen feel messy and hard to clean. I also avoid decor that collects too much dust or is difficult to reach. Bright colors can work in some kitchens, but I usually keep the palette simple so the display does not compete with the rest of the room. In my experience, less is often better.
My Tips for Creating a Balanced Look
I like to mix different heights, shapes, and textures to keep the display interesting. I often place taller pieces at the ends and smaller items in the middle. I also use repetition, like two matching baskets or a pair of vases, to create a sense of order. If the space feels too empty, I add a few more layers. If it feels crowded, I remove one or two pieces until it looks right.
Easy-to-Clean Options I Recommend
Since the top of kitchen cabinets can collect dust and grease, I prefer decor that is easy to wipe down. Faux plants, sealed ceramics, metal accents, and enclosed baskets are usually easier for me to maintain. I try to avoid delicate fabrics or very detailed items that trap dust. Choosing low-maintenance decor saves me time and keeps the kitchen looking fresh.
